Cosmetic Effects of the Fractional Extracts from Strawberry (Fragaria ananassa var. ¡®Seolhyang¡¯) Leaf

Abstract
To examine the effects of the fractions from strawberry (Fragaria ananassa var. ¡®Seolhyang¡¯) leaf extract on skin care, this study measured the anti-microbial activities, tyrosinase inhibition activity, collagenase inhibition activity, elastase inhibition activity, and hyaluronidase inhibition activity. The tyrosinase inhibition activity and collagenase inhibition activity on the ethyl acetate fraction showed the highest IC50 values at 9.22¡¾1.19 mg/mL and 2.56¡¾0.25 mg/mL, respectively. The elastase inhibition activity of the extracts was 93.70¡¾4.49% (ethylacetate fraction), 92.22¡¾ 2.22% (n-butanol fraction), 77.19¡¾5.32% (n-hexane fraction), 69.38¡¾1.78% (water fraction), and 44.12¡¾3.92% (80% ethanol extract), respectively, at 1.25 mg/mL concentration. For the hyaluronidase inhibition activity, the ethylacetate fraction exhibited low hyaluronidase inhibition activity, but the others did not reveal any notable hyaluronidase inhibition activity. With regard to the antimicrobial activity, the 80% ethanol extract was effective on five bacteria, Bacillus cereus, Bacillus subtilis, Escherichia coli, Enterobacter cloacae, and Salmonella enterica, and the water fraction was effective against B. cereus, B. subtilis, E. coli, Ent. cloacae, S. enterica, and Pseudomonas aeruginosa.
